"A Clockwork Orange" for those not familiar with the book ( or the 1971 motion picture) paints a bleak picture of a dytopian England straining under the boot of a Soviet Union that has dominated Western Europe and the youth violence culture in an otherwise impotent society. The book challenges concepts of freedom, humanity, and authority and how we continually fool ourselves that feckless politicians and lack of principal can drive society to its lowest denominator.
